Refactor unnecessary wrapper boolean

This commit is contained in:
P0nk
2024-09-13 21:47:52 +02:00
parent 7bd5fa387d
commit 719b079cbc
5 changed files with 7 additions and 9 deletions

View File

@@ -294,7 +294,7 @@ public class SessionCoordinator {
return fakeClient;
}
public void closeSession(Client client, Boolean immediately) {
public void closeSession(Client client, boolean immediately) {
if (client == null) {
client = fetchInTransitionSessionClient(client);
}
@@ -317,7 +317,7 @@ public class SessionCoordinator {
}
}
if (immediately != null && immediately) {
if (immediately) {
client.closeSession();
}
}

View File

@@ -57,7 +57,7 @@ public final class AfterLoginHandler extends AbstractPacketHandler {
c.sendPacket(PacketCreator.requestPinAfterFailure());
}
} else if (c2 == 0 && c3 == 5) {
SessionCoordinator.getInstance().closeSession(c, null);
SessionCoordinator.getInstance().closeSession(c, false);
c.updateLoginState(Client.LOGIN_NOTLOGGEDIN);
}
}

View File

@@ -35,7 +35,7 @@ public final class RegisterPinHandler extends AbstractPacketHandler {
public final void handlePacket(InPacket p, Client c) {
byte c2 = p.readByte();
if (c2 == 0) {
SessionCoordinator.getInstance().closeSession(c, null);
SessionCoordinator.getInstance().closeSession(c, false);
c.updateLoginState(Client.LOGIN_NOTLOGGEDIN);
} else {
String pin = p.readString();
@@ -43,7 +43,7 @@ public final class RegisterPinHandler extends AbstractPacketHandler {
c.setPin(pin);
c.sendPacket(PacketCreator.pinRegistered());
SessionCoordinator.getInstance().closeSession(c, null);
SessionCoordinator.getInstance().closeSession(c, false);
c.updateLoginState(Client.LOGIN_NOTLOGGEDIN);
}
}

View File

@@ -43,7 +43,7 @@ public class SetGenderHandler extends AbstractPacketHandler {
Server.getInstance().registerLoginState(c);
} else {
SessionCoordinator.getInstance().closeSession(c, null);
SessionCoordinator.getInstance().closeSession(c, false);
c.updateLoginState(Client.LOGIN_NOTLOGGEDIN);
}
}